This photo print, titled "A riding school, a horseman with sword jumping directed by another man with a sword in center, a man standing next to his horse to right, various horsemen, the school, and two dogs in the background" takes us back to 17th century Italy. Captured by Stefano della Bella through an etching technique, this image showcases the essence of equestrian education during that era. In the bustling riding school depicted here, we witness a thrilling scene unfold. A skilled horseman leaps gracefully into action while being guided by another expert wielding a sword. The intense focus on their faces reveals their dedication towards honing their skills in warfare and combat training. The composition also includes other riders scattered throughout the frame as they engage in different exercises under the watchful eye of instructors. Amidst all this activity stands a gentleman beside his majestic steed, exuding elegance and pride. As our gaze wanders further into the background of this historical snapshot, we notice two loyal dogs observing these remarkable feats from afar. Their presence adds an element of liveliness to this otherwise static moment frozen in time. Preserved within the Metropolitan Museum of Art's collection as part of Stefano della Bella's legacy, this artwork serves as a testament to Italy's rich heritage and its deep-rooted connection with horses and horsemanship.
